Women’s national team camp starts Monday


The team will convene at the federal high-performance centre in Fussen on Monday to prepare for the 2015 IIHF Ice Hockey Women’s World Championship in Malmo, Sweden.
“We will equip ourselves intensively for the World Championship in two parts of preparation,” Hinterstocker said. “The team has developed continuously during the season and will show it at the World Championship games. During the preparation we will work detailed on our game.”
The camp includes many new faces and only seven returnees from the team that finished seventh in Sochi 2014. Several players went through the U18 women’s national team that was previously coached by Hinterstocker.
The final roster of 20 skaters and three goalies will be named during the second week of preparation.
Germany is seeded in Group B and will battle for the two spots in the final round against Switzerland, host Sweden and Japan.
